It's getting better! One thing that could add variation would be to add grounds other than snow & ice. You could try to get some patches of stone/dirt in there, as well as mixing up the mountain type.

In terms of other details, geysers might fit the area? Oh, and stones! I can't spot a single stone anywhere. Be reserved with the stone usage though, as their dark color creates a rather sharp contrast against the light snow/ice.
